Webb5 maj 2015 · Onset of Prophase (when DNA/chromatin densities are first visible) to Metaphase (when chromosomes are clustered along the spindle midplane) comprises ~40 min in both species. The same morphological progression occurs in both cases. Figure 1 Stages of Mitotic Chromosome Morphogenesis in Living Muntjac and HeLa Cells
